Projected Inventory Balance
The estimated quantity of goods a company expects to have on hand over a future period considering expected sales and production.
Activity-based Budgeting
A budgeting approach where budgets are based on the activities and resources necessary to achieve an organization's goals.
Capital Expenditures Budget
A plan for projected expenditures on physical assets that will be used for more than one year, aimed at maintaining or improving the company's operations.
Continuous Budgeting
A process of constantly updating a budget for a set period in the future to reflect changes as they happen.
